From 8baa74c92706963ae6154c9ecc09a5aa1d31a161 Mon Sep 17 00:00:00 2001 From: zhangzq Date: Wed, 3 Jul 2024 16:26:07 +0800 Subject: [PATCH] =?UTF-8?q?rev:=E5=BA=93=E5=AD=98=E5=8F=98=E5=8A=A8?= =?UTF-8?q?=E6=97=B6=E7=9B=98=E7=82=B9=E6=98=AF=E5=90=A6=E6=95=B4=E5=87=BA?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../customer/controller/BmCustomerController.java | 2 +- .../service/impl/StIvtStructattrServiceImpl.java | 11 ++++++++--- 2 files changed, 9 insertions(+), 4 deletions(-) diff --git a/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/base_manage/customer/controller/BmCustomerController.java b/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/base_manage/customer/controller/BmCustomerController.java index 15bf50ee..42417791 100644 --- a/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/base_manage/customer/controller/BmCustomerController.java +++ b/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/base_manage/customer/controller/BmCustomerController.java @@ -31,7 +31,7 @@ import java.util.*; **/ @RestController @RequiredArgsConstructor -@RequestMapping("/api/bmCustomer") +@RequestMapping("/api/customerbase") @Slf4j public class BmCustomerController { diff --git a/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/stor_manage/struct/service/impl/StIvtStructattrServiceImpl.java b/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/stor_manage/struct/service/impl/StIvtStructattrServiceImpl.java index f96c950c..5953df89 100644 --- a/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/stor_manage/struct/service/impl/StIvtStructattrServiceImpl.java +++ b/wms_pro/hd/nladmin-system/src/main/java/org/nl/wms/stor_manage/struct/service/impl/StIvtStructattrServiceImpl.java @@ -66,10 +66,15 @@ public class StIvtStructattrServiceImpl extends ServiceImpl() - .set("update_time",DateUtil.now()) + UpdateWrapper wrapper = new UpdateWrapper() + .set("update_time", DateUtil.now()) .set("lock_type", StatusEnum.LOCK.code("无锁")) - .eq("struct_code",struct_code)); + .eq("struct_code", struct_code); + //如果是整出 + if (!growth && change_qty==null){ + wrapper.set("vehicle_code",null); + } + this.update(wrapper); List vehicleMaters = vehicleMaterService.list(new QueryWrapper().eq("vehicle_code", vehicle_code)); List records = new ArrayList<>(); StIvtStructattr attr = this.getOne(new QueryWrapper().eq("struct_code", struct_code).select("stor_code"));